  This is just one of a long line of card/ornaments that i have done for 
Christmas.  Each year i try to use a different medium.  Some i have done 
were wooden teddybears,soft sculptured carolers, cs- many patterns, 
etc..   Until i got into RS, i would write the verse, and then hand 
print [when i was hard up] or calligraph the verse and have it printed 
up.  I/we would then hand make the fronts.   One year i made illuminated 
scrolls. We mailed them rolled.  I used part of John chapter 1, so it 
was suitable for hanging through the year.
